This project involved a comprehensive residential retrofit delivered by AEG at a property in Codnor Ripley, Derbyshire. The installation combined a 100mm external wall insulation system, a roof-mounted solar photovoltaic array, and Dimplex electric storage heaters to create a more efficient and comfortable home.
By integrating thermal insulation, renewable electricity generation, and controlled electric heating, the project addressed multiple performance issues at once. The result is a property with significantly lower heat loss, better use of energy, and a much stronger EPC outcome.

EXTERNAL WALL INSULATION SYSTEM
Strengthening the building fabric with a 100mm insulated external envelope
The external wall insulation installation was central to the retrofit strategy. By applying a 100mm EWI PRO system to the outside of the building, AEG improved the property’s ability to retain heat and reduced thermal loss across exposed wall areas.
The process included wall preparation, insulation board fixing, detailing around openings, and a rendered finish to enhance both thermal performance and external appearance.

ELECTRIC STORAGE HEATING
Modern Dimplex heaters installed to deliver controlled and efficient room heating
Installed Heater Units
AEG installed Dimplex electric storage heaters including QRAD150RF, QM070RF, QM150RF, and QM100RF to improve controllable internal heating performance.
Room-Based Comfort
The installed heaters improve usable room comfort and support practical heating output throughout the property following the wider energy upgrade works.
Off-Peak Energy Use
The storage heating system stores energy during off-peak periods and releases heat when required, helping improve cost control and day-to-day efficiency.

ENERGY PERFORMANCE IMPROVEMENT
A major uplift in EPC performance from a low-rated property to a modern efficient standard
Pre-Installation Rating
The property had a low pre-installation energy rating of G (11), reflecting poor insulation and inefficient heating performance.
Post-Installation Rating
Following the full upgrade, the property achieved a much stronger rating of B (86), showing substantial improvement in overall performance.
